•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Makroları ToggleButton ile çalıştırmak.?

Katılım
5 Ocak 2007
Mesajlar
162
Excel Vers. ve Dili
2010 Excel Türkçe
Ekteki örnek dosyada görüldüğü gibi arkadaşlar sarı sütünları togglebutton yardımı ile gizlemek ve göstermek istiyorum.ayrı düğmelerle yaptığım işi tek bir togglebutton ile yapmak istiyorum.

Birinci tıklamada sarı sütunları gizlesin, ikinci tıklamada da sarı sütünları göstersin istiyorum.Gizleme işini yaptımda ikisini bir arada hem gizle hem gösteri yapamadım.

Bir de şifre koymak istiyorum buna şifreyi bilmeyen sarı sütünları göremesin mesela.Bu mümkünmü.?

Yardımcı olurmusunuz.
Teşekkürler.
 

Ekli dosyalar

Merhaba
Commandbutton1 caption'u "GÖSTER" olarak değiştir.
Kod:
Private Sub CommandButton1_Click()
If CommandButton1.Caption = "GÖSTER" Then
CommandButton1.Caption = "GİZLE"
sutungoster
Exit Sub
End If
If CommandButton1.Caption = "GİZLE" Then
CommandButton1.Caption = "GÖSTER"
sutungizle
End If
End Sub
 
İkinizede teşekkürler sayın meslan ve veyselemre.
Tam istediğim gibi olmuş.
 
Sayın veysel emre,
Yapmış olduğunuz örnekte şifre ekranında hiçbirşey yazmadan OK yada CANCEL yapınca hata veriyor.!

Nasıl düzelteceğiz onu.?
 
Son düzenleme:
Aşağıdaki şekilde düzeltin.
Kod:
Private Sub ToggleButton1_Click()
    With Sayfa1.ToggleButton1
        If .Value = True Then
            sutungizle
            .Caption = "Sütun Göster"
        Else
            sifre = InputBox("Lütfen Şifre Girin", "Şifre Girişi")
            If sifre = 1 Then
                sutungoster
                .Caption = "Sütun Gizle"
            Else
                MsgBox "Yanlış Şifre"
            End If
        End If
    End With
End Sub
 
Teşekkürler sayın veyselemre.
Allah razı olsun.
 
Geri
Üst